The German woman was traveling in Paris and was confused about how to get from Gare du Nord to Gare de l’Est to catch her train. She decided to ask someone how to get there, and instead of telling her the route, the stranger did something unexpected.

The woman was on a business trip and was already running late. She had used an app to track her train details, but some error left her jumping from one spot to another to find the right train. She somehow made it to the Gare du Nord station, but her train was to be taken from Gare de l’Est. She had only 10 minutes to get there and decided to ask a stranger for help. “I couldn't even figure out how to get out of Gare du Nord,” she recalled. When she asked him for directions, instead of pointing her towards the exit, he ran with her all the way to her station so she could get her train in time. “It was hot, he presumably had somewhere else to be, and he had absolutely no reason to spend his time sprinting through Paris with a panicking German stranger, but he did,” she remarked. She pointed out that it was only because of his thoughtfulness that she made it to her train in time.
Because she didn’t know his name, she decided to leave a thank you in her post for him. “You were wearing a German football shirt with Schweinsteiger on the back,” she noted, adding that she will always remain grateful for his kindness and will do her best to pass it on to others. In a similar instance, an American woman named Audrey received kindness from a stranger in Greece for a simple and beautiful reason. At the airport, she noticed her suitcase was damaged during transit. As she struggled to put it together, an older gentleman appeared and offered to help. He used tape and glue from his car to fix the bag. As she watched him patiently assist her, she asked whether he had daughters. He revealed he had two. “I knew it,” she remarked, explaining that his gentleness matched that of a thoughtful dad. It was a simple exchange, but one that stayed in the duo’s hearts for a long time.
